A timber cabin high above Wisemans Ferry at Spencer has become NSW's lengthiest most discounted property offering.

Despite the often intense market, pockets are emerging where buyers and sellers just aren't on the same page.

This one is a cabin on six hectares with views of a creek that leads to the Hawkesbury River.

There is an asking price of $229,000 for 4586 Wisemans Ferry Road, which data supplier SQM says came onto the market at $380,000 some 1,717 days ago.

It had $259,000 hopes in January of this year.

It's within walking distance of the local store/cafe, school and wharf, the Michael Kidd Property Sales marketing says.

The sloping, lightly timbered land has a cabin.

There has been a survey assessment for a proposed private jetty.

It last sold at $121,000 in 2001.

The SQM is topped by a $249,000 offering at Lamb Island, Queensland which has been on the market for 1296 days.
